Abstract

The development of the tourism sector can be a driver of the regional economy. Indonesia, with its cultural diversity, has great potential to attract tourists through local asset management. PSC changed the image of Madiun City by adopting a concept similar to Jalan Malioboro in Yogyakarta, as well as building replicas of world icons such as the Merlion Statue, Statue of Liberty, Kaaba and Eiffel Tower. The method used was literature research with analysis using descriptive qualitative, namely referring. In the fifteen article manuscripts analyzed by accredited national journals, they were closely related to the keywords used which were obtained from Google Scholar, the data sources used were secondary data sources. Data collection was carried out by documenting all articles obtained in this literature review article. Data from the Central Statistics Agency (BPS) records a significant increase in the number of tourists until 2022. In addition, the restructuring of Jalan Pahlawan with improved aesthetic facilities has increased the attraction for visitors. Cross-sector collaboration between government and non-government institutions plays an important role in this success, enabling effective collaboration in achieving common goals. Pahlawan Street Center integrates various types of tourism, including shopping tourism, artificial tourism, and religious tourism, offering a unique tourism experience comprehensive. All of these initiatives show that effective tourism management and development can increase tourist attraction and encourage local economic growth. The construction of the PSC in Madiun City is an example of how innovative tourism management strategies can provide significant benefits to the regional economy.
